easiest way to strip paint?? anyone
anyone know an easy way to strip paint besides sandpaper?? thanks in advance
|
|
#2
|
||||
|
||||
|
I know you said besides sandpaper, but 320 Grit works really well to scuff the paint up and strip a lot of it.
For striping metal: Soak in acetone for about 20minutes-1hour and rub the paint with some steel wool, like an SOS pad. If you have a dremel get a soft nickel wire wheel. It takes awhile but really strips the paint, also you may need a few wire wheels. The Acetone and Steel Wool is probably one of the fastest ways to strip die casts.
